Marvel Adventures Spider-Man #61
In this heartfelt 2010 issue of *Marvel Adventures Spider-Man* #61, written by Paul Tobin and illustrated by Christian Nauck, Spider-Man and Chat confront Emma about her secret identity as the Silencer—her actions driven not by malice, but by jealousy over their bond. With the truth out, Emma faces the consequences, and the duo chooses to rebuild their connection from the beginning, embarking on a fresh first date. The cover, by Takeshi Miyazawa, captures the moment with quiet intensity.

Spider-Man and Chat confront Emma about the fact that she has been messing with their minds and committing crimes as the Silencer. Emma reveals that she has interfered in their lives because she is jealous of their relationship and agrees to pay for what she has done by turning herself over to the police. Spider-Man and Chat decide to start their relationship all over again and go on a new first date.
